COPS RACED TO CRAIGTON AVENUE IN THE CITY AT AROUND 7.30PM ON SUNDAY EVENING AFTER REPORTS OF TWO PEOPLE INJURED WITHIN A PROPERTY. 16:44, 02 Jun 2025Updated 17:06, 02 Jun 2025 A man has
been charged in connection with attempted murder in Inverness after two people were rushed to hospital with serious injuries in an alleged 'stabbing'. Officers from Police Scotland
raced to Craigton Avenue in the city at around 7.30pm on Sunday evening, June 1, after reports of two people injured within a property. A man and woman were rushed to Raigmore Hospital to
be treated for horror wounds. A 30-year-old man has since been arrested and charged in connection. The man is due to appear at Inverness Sheriff Court on Tuesday, June 3. Police say the
incident was contained and officers are not looking for anyone else in connection. Today forensics were spotted on Craigton Avenue combing outside a property searching for clues. Multiple
police cars were spotted last night in attendance at the scene. Article continues below JOIN THE DAILY RECORD WHATSAPP COMMUNITY! Get the latest news sent straight to your messages by
